“What are you saying?” Allen asked.

“Two Lion Cubs. Did anyone see them stepping into Wolf Fall?” I repeated my question.

Everyone glanced at each other in confusion, having nothing to say, except Sorceress Thelma. She scoffed and spoke rudely, “What garbage are you pouring out now?”

“Your barrier. You can feel anything that goes through it. Surely you must have felt those cubs presence,” I pointed out, pinning the sorceress to the matter.

And when she noticed this, she shouted, “Are you making a mockery of my powers?! Are you insulting me?!”

“I never did, sorceress. But if the truth gets fished out, your reputation as Wolf Fall’s sorceress will be questioned,” I said with no fear, stunning both Sorceress Thelma and Allen.

The sorceress was mad. She was now desperate to paint me before the people as the pack’s enemy, asking how I knew all these. But I wasn’t going to tell her how. She doesn’t deserve to know.
